Asian Chef

Job Description

Job Purpose:

To plan, prepare, and execute high-quality Asian cuisine, ensuring an exceptional dining experience for guests while maintaining hygiene, presentation, and cost efficiency in line with the resort’s standards.

Key Responsibilities:

Food Preparation & Cooking

Prepare authentic Asian dishes with a focus on flavor, quality, and consistency

Plan menus in collaboration with the Executive Chef, including à la carte, buffet, and special event offerings.
Ensure dishes are presented attractively and served at the correct temperature and timing.

Kitchen Operations

Supervise and guide junior kitchen staff in the preparation and cooking of Asian cuisine.

Maintain proper stock levels, conduct inventory checks, and assist in ordering ingredients specific to Asian cooking.

Ensure correct portion control and minimize food waste.

Hygiene & Safety Compliance

Adhere strictly to food safety, hygiene, and sanitation regulations (HACCP standards).

Maintain cleanliness and organization of workstations and storage areas.

Monitor expiry dates, labeling, and rotation of stock to ensure freshness and compliance.

Menu Development

Introduce new dishes, fusion concepts, or themed nights to keep offerings dynamic and appealing.

Adapt recipes to cater to guest dietary preferences and resort themes.

Teamwork & Communication

Work collaboratively with the culinary team, front-of-house staff, and resort management.

Train and mentor junior staff in Asian cooking techniques and cultural food knowledge.

Cost Control

Manage kitchen efficiency, reduce food costs, and control wastage while maintaining high-quality output.

Skills/Qualifications Required

Requirements:

Proven experience as an Asian Chef or in a similar role (minimum 3–5 years).

Expertise in one or more Asian cuisines (e.g., Chinese, Japanese, Thai, Indian, Korean, etc.).

Strong knife skills and understanding of traditional cooking techniques.

Knowledge of food safety and kitchen hygiene standards.

Ability to work under pressure and in a fast-paced environment.

Good leadership, organizational, and communication skills.

Culinary certification or formal training preferred.

Desirable Attributes:

Creativity and passion for Asian cuisine.

Respectful and inclusive team player.

Willingness to participate in resort activities or themed events when required.

Flexible with work schedules, including weekends and public holidays.
